The Fantastic Forum Podcast

The award-winning, Washington, DC based television series is now a radio show and podcast! Host Ulysses Campbell has a panel of guests each week to discuss comics, science fiction, fantasy, horror and their related multimedia. Plus interviews and event coverage. It's a geek world and we're livin' in it!
